Georgian President Salome Zurabishvili said that she does not intend to resign after the start of the impeachment investigation. He said this in a televised speech. TASS.

“I’m not going anywhere. I’m not resigning,” Zurabishvili said.

He noted that he would stay where he was all his life and where he came from France for. The President of Georgia emphasized that his country intends to continue the fight for its European future and democracy.

16 October Constitutional Court of Georgia announced Decision in case President Zurabishvili violates the law. It was announced that the relevant decision was supported by six of the nine members of the court.
